Secretly Canadian Signs Comedian Tig Notaro
Album Due Out August 2
May 06, 2011 Tig Notaro
Secretly Canadian announced this week a new addition to their family: Comedian Tig Notaro will be releasing her first album, Good One, with the Bloomington, Indiana label. Good One, which marks the first comedy album to be release on Secretly Canadian, is due out August 2 and will also feature a deluxe version complete with the DVD Have Tig At Your Party. Notaro recently guest starred on NBC’s Community, appeared on The Sarah Silverman Program and In The Motherhood, and has performed stand-up on Jimmy Kimmel Live and The Late Late Show with Craig Ferguson. Good One is said to be full of fresh material about “Tig’s family tree, Mexican hotel door signs, birthing a dinosaur, and how ‘90s pop singer Taylor Dane is the easiest person in the world to run into.”
